Public transportation is a million times better in San Francisco. Not once have I ever felt like a car was necessary in the ~5 years I've lived here. In the 7 years I spent in Boston, at no point did I have a commute that was less than 3x as long with public transportation compared to just driving. The only time public transportation works in Boston is if you don't have to diverge off the red line. |
